ZDI-26-556: Parallels RAS Client RDP Backend Service Exposed Dangerous Function Local Privilege Escalation Vulnerability

ZDI discloses Parallels RAS Client RDP backend service flaw (CVE-2026-18263, CVSS 7.8) letting local attackers escalate privileges.

ZDI advisory ZDI-26-556 covers an exposed dangerous function in the Parallels RAS Client's RDP backend service, tracked as CVE-2026-18263 with a CVSS rating of 7.8. A local attacker who can already execute low-privileged code on the target system can use the flaw to escalate privileges.

ZDI-26-554: Parallels RAS Client RDP Backend Service Exposed Dangerous Function Local Privilege Escalation Vulnerability

ZDI advisory discloses Parallels RAS Client RDP backend service local privilege escalation (CVE-2026-13121, CVSS 7.8).

ZDI advisory ZDI-26-554 describes an exposed dangerous function vulnerability in the RDP backend service of Parallels RAS Client, tracked as CVE-2026-13121 with a CVSS score of 7.8. Local attackers with the ability to execute low-privileged code can escalate privileges on affected installations.

ZDI-26-555: Parallels RAS Client RDP Backend Service Exposed Dangerous Function Local Privilege Escalation Vulnerability

ZDI discloses CVE-2026-18262, a CVSS 7.8 exposed dangerous function in Parallels RAS Client's RDP backend service allowing local privilege escalation.

ZDI advisory ZDI-26-555 describes an exposed dangerous function in the Parallels RAS Client RDP backend service, tracked as CVE-2026-18262 with a CVSS score of 7.8. The flaw allows local attackers to escalate privileges on affected installations. Exploitation requires first obtaining the ability to execute low-privileged code on the target system.
